In this online course, You will learn how to use Thai words in every day conversation. You may access my online course from anywhere where there is an internet connection. This online course is available for everyone who wants to begin learning Thai language.

●Thai phrases – You will learn and will be able to use Thai phrases to communicate. These phrases are useful and helpful when speaking Thai. For example, greetings and introducing yourself in Thai, going shopping, asking people directions, ordering delicious foods or talking about the weather.

●Sentence Structures - You will understand sentence structures and be able to make sentences by yourself.

●Pronunciation – You will be able to pronounce Thai words correctly and clearly.

●Vocabulary – You will learn Thai words.These words will be some of the most important words that you will use in your beginning communications.

Learning Thai is similar to learning any other language. You will need to keep an open mind which will easily allow you to learn Thai. Like in any learning situation, you will be proud of yourself when you understand and apply what you set out to accomplish.The more that you practice each module, the more comfortable you will be in speaking and using the Thai language in your everyday communications.

Reviews summary

Practical thai for everyday speaking

According to learners, this course provides a strong foundation for speaking Thai, focusing on practical, everyday phrases useful for travel and basic communication. Many appreciate the clear guidance on pronunciation and find the vocabulary lessons helpful for building initial confidence. Students say it's particularly well-suited for absolute beginners looking to gain conversational skills quickly. While the course excels in spoken Thai and practical use, some note that it offers limited coverage of grammar and does not teach reading or writing the Thai script, suggesting a need for supplementary study for those seeking deeper linguistic understanding.
